Northcote House is the home that I share with my husband, young son, and cavalier, Alfie. It is a very small, 90 square meter, single-story townhouse that was built in 2009. The home itself was rather uninspiring when we purchased it and we have very slowly imbued it with personality through the use of colour and a curated collection of art and objects. With no structural changes being made to the home, the transformation is a testament to the power of interior decoration and the joy that can be found by layering your home with unique and sentimental pieces.

“‘I never thought I’d say this, but our garage is actually now one of my favourite rooms! I’m really proud of the transformation that we have been able to achieve on a relatively small budget. It’s a really beautiful space to work from with its warm and soothing colour palette and an abundance of natural light flooding in..”

— Alessandra, The Design Files

“Our bedroom is very small and due to its orientation, it doesn’t receive much natural light, Rather than choosing a colour to brighten the room and attempt to make it feel bigger, I chose to embrace its petite size and lean into the darkness. It has the effect of cocooning you within the space.”

— Alessandra, The Design Files
